Quick note on the Flintwave ledger converter: we kept hitting off-by-a-cent drift when converting through intermediate currencies, because each hop rounded independently. The fix is to carry full precision through the chain and round exactly once at the end, banker's style. Scaling factors and the max-hop cap are pulled out so we can tweak them per region. Here are the constants we settled on.

tuning table, yahap-hahip:
BUDGETS = {
    "praiel": 88,
    "quenox": 61,
    "nordor": 332,
    "gorix": 835,
    "ruswyn": 186,
}

Subject: Ownership change — ticket-pricing experiment

Welcome aboard. A quick note before you start: responsibility for the Fairgate dynamic ticket-pricing experiment has moved off my plate as of this week. All variant configs, the holdout rules, and the weekly readout now sit with one person. Please route questions, change requests, and anomaly reports to them rather than the old alias. The new owner of the experiment is named below.

named custodian: Tamys Rusdor Tamix

Quick heads-up on Pinwheel UI versioning: we cut a minor release every sprint, and anything touching component props needs a changeset file in the PR. No changeset, no merge — the bot will nag you. Majors are rare and go through the design council first. The full policy, with examples of what counts as breaking, lives on the internal page below.

wiki page, bahip-yahip: https://grafana.qirvanlabs.corp/browse/display/projects/cc3a1b9dbfc9

Management Meeting Minutes — Support Outsourcing

Present: Rilla, Joss, Ferd. For the incoming director: we agreed to pilot outsourcing tier-one support to Corvane Services for six months, keeping tier-two in-house at Eastgrove. Joss owns the transition plan; Rilla handles staff comms. Decision point end of Q2. Full rationale sits in the confidential note below.

management briefing: Headcount on the Belix team goes from 60 to 93 by the end of November. Gross margin on Belix came in at 23 percent against a plan of 47 percent.